Output 58e5d173d3f79a800f6fb775428cbbc2fca94ac1d8eceee27708359af17aba5f:3

value
184317
script pubkey
OP_0 OP_PUSHBYTES_20 4fd3e3e96dfda25f43f659e1408aa94a23a90a34
address
bc1qflf786tdlk397slkt8s5pz4ffg36jz35r3frsg
transaction
58e5d173d3f79a800f6fb775428cbbc2fca94ac1d8eceee27708359af17aba5f
confirmations
2893
spent
true